Following the recent annoucement of Purdue’s selected digital accessibility remediation tool Panorama, we are pleased to share that workshops will be available for all instructors starting May 26th. This milestone marks an important step forward in supporting instructors as they work to ensure course materials meet evolving ADA digital accessibility requirements.
Panorama, integrated directly within Brightspace, is designed to help instructors identify and address accessibility issues in course content more efficiently supporting the creation of accessible learning experiences for all students.
To help you get started, we invite all faculty to attend one of several upcoming workshops. These sessions explore why accessible instructional materials matter, offer a practical introduction to YuJa Panorama, demonstrate how to interpret accessibility reports within the tool, and highlight workflows and strategies for prioritizing and remediating your course content.
